The American Friends of Jamaica is a not-for-profit 501c3 organization dedicated to supporting Jamaican charitable organizations and social initiatives working to improve the lives of Jamaicans through systemic development in the areas of education, health care and economic development.
Raising US$1 million to provide responsive support to individuals and communities in Jamaica that will be impacted by Hurricane Melissa.
